So, 'The Spy' is this quirky blend of comedy and drama, right? You’ve got Lee Chul-jin from North Korea, and he’s tasked with this bizarre mission to steal DNA from a Super Pig. The pacing has this nice ebb and flow, balancing the tension of espionage with these absurd, almost slapstick moments when he gets shaken down by gangsters posing as taxi drivers. Jang Jin’s direction brings out some really engaging performances, especially Chul-jin's struggle between duty and humanity. Plus, the practical effects used throughout give it a grounded feel amidst the chaos. It’s not just about the spy angle; it’s more a reflection on desperation and hope, wrapped in this darkly comedic package. Definitely a unique piece in the espionage genre.
